If people are still looking for a solution to hiding the dashboard, here’s one that might help:
http://wordpress.org/extend/plugins/wp-hide-dashboard/
I’m using it for one of my client sites and it works like a charm. The one problem I see is that the plugin hides the dashboard for subscribers only (according to the documentation)
PS: Dunno if it’s the same as the WP Hide Dashboard plugin mentioned upthread.
It was a simple simple simple thing. The height parameter is missing a close quote (“). To think I spent some eight hours breaking my head on that… Hope this helps someone else.